Zapraszamy do wysłania życiorysu - skontaktujemy się w przypadku wznowienia projektu lub podobnej oferty.
The Key Responsibilites:
- Contribute to the advancement of cloud technology knowledge within the technical teams.
- Adhere to best practices, emphasizing quality, collaboration, mentorship, and continuous improvement.
- Develop and maintain comprehensive documentation covering architectures, configurations, and operational procedures.
- Designing and implement best-of-class continuous integration & delivery pipelines in Azure DevOps
- Enhance cost-effectiveness of cloud services through optimization and fine-tuning.
- Implement robust security measures to safeguard cloud-based assets and data integrity.
- Help teams to produce DevOps workflows, processes and adopt a DevOps culture, design Azure Boards and Dashboards
- Produce technical documentation and enterprise-wide standards
- Assess and recommend Metrics/KPIs to help measure DevOps maturity and velocity
- Code security checks and embedding Automation Testing including Azure DevOps Test Plans in pipelines
- Write and deploy high quality and robust code to create and automate deployment of Azure Infrastructure components and Vendor applications (Terraform, Azure Templates) - infra-as-code, config-as-code
- Design, build and maintenance of cloud monitoring solutions - tools, systems and processes, dashboards etc
- Ensuring cost effective management of cloud solutions Networking design, configuration and management
- Experience in building containerised solutions, using Azure Kubernetes Service
- Experience managing Dev/Test/Production workloads in Azure
Requirements:
- Minimum of ten years of design and hands-on implementation experience, within large and complex digital transformation projects and products.
- Minimum of five years of design and hands-on implementation experience in Azure cloud, preferably with Azure skills certification. AWS and GCP are not essential, but is a bonus
- Experience of Agile application development, DevOps methodology, cloud-native, servers and storage, and database management.
- Technical Skills
- Azure services (PaaS, SaaS), Messaging/Queues, APIs, Functions/Logic Apps, API Management, Azure AD, Keyvault
- Scripting languages - PowerShell, Bash, CLI, Terraform
- Pipelines - yaml files, gates, templates, configuration
- Database management technologies - SQL Server / Oracle , Databricks
- Agile development/release environment and tools such as Azure DevOps, Jira, ServiceNow (or similar ticket/ITSM system)
- Continuous integration / development / deployment pipelines - Azure DevOps
- Deep understanding of GIT
- Have exposure to multiple/diverse technologies and new and emerging technology trends, and their practical application.
- Be results-oriented, able to demonstrate good inter-personal skills at all levels of contact and in a wide variety of situations, able to communicate and influence at all levels and in a globally diverse business.
- Strong process and/or project delivery discipline
- Excellent written, analytical, and communication skills in English language
- Bachelor's degree level or related study or equivalent experience.
We offer:
- Attractive salary
- Remote work
- Non-financial benefits package
- Opportunity to work on interesting projects in global business environment